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Frinton-on-Sea to Lochwinnoch start from as little as £45.40

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Frinton-on-Sea to Lochwinnoch start from £104.60 one way, or £228.20 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Frinton-on-Sea to Lochwinnoch are available for £133.30 one way, or £467.80 return

Station Facilities and Services

Frinton-on-Sea station has a range of services to make your travel experience smooth and enjoyable. The ticket office operates throughout the week with varying hours, enabling you to purchase or collect your pre-booked tickets. For those who prefer a more convenient option, ticket machines are available with facilities to collect tickets bought online. However, please be aware that due to efforts to prevent antisocial behaviour, cash payments are currently not accepted at the ticket machines.

Accessibility is a key feature at the station, which has been classified as a category A station. The entire station offers step-free access, ensuring that everyone, including those with mobility challenges, can travel with ease. While there are no accessible toilets or baby changing facilities, other features like waiting rooms, seating areas, and staff help are at hand during various hours of the day.

Station Facilities and Accessibility

Lochwinnoch is a station that embraces simplicity and functionality. Although there is no ticket office, the station offers accessible ticket machines for collecting pre-purchased tickets and purchasing new ones. Do note, smartcards are not issued here, but validators are available for convenience. For accessibility, the station is categorized as a Category B station. There's level access to Platform 1, while Platform 2 is accessible via stairs, so take care to plan your route accordingly.

Even though there are no staff on hand for assistance, customer help points and an induction loop are available, ensuring passengers can travel with ease. Luggage storage and ramp access for trains are missing, so it's best to pack lightly and if you have limited mobility, to plan ahead by booking assistance through services like Passenger Assist.

Parking and Cycling Amenities

If you’re driving to the station, you'll find the car parking facilities are open 24/7, boasting a total of 17 spaces including one for Blue Badge holders. And for those who prefer cycling, 10 sheltered bicycle spaces await you, although bike hire isn't available at the station.
